MURFREESBORO, N.C. – The Chowan Volleyball team suffered a 3-1 defeat in their home opener against Conference Carolinas rival, Mount Olive, on Tuesday evening.
THE BASICS
FINAL | Chowan 1, Mount Olive 3
RECORDS | Chowan 4-8 (1-2), Mount Olive 8-6 (2-0)
LOCATION | Murfreesboro, N.C. (Hawks Athletic Center)
INSIDE THE BOXSCORE
Haydon Ahlers paced the Hawks with seven kills. Anixa Rosa-Martinez, Chloe Putnam, and Kolleen Priest notched six kills each.
Diana Rodriguez led the defense with 26 digs, while Anixa Rosa-Martinez added 14 digs, and Ellie Middleton tallied 12. Sydney Ginaitt nearly posted the double-double with nine assists and nine digs.
HOW IT HAPPENED
Chowan opened the match on a 4-1 run as Chloe Putnam started the set off with a kill. Back-to-back kills by Nyah Powers led to a kill by Anixa Rosa-Martinez. Haydon Ahlers tallied a pair of kills along with a kill by Putnam and one by Alexa Woolson put the Hawks on top 11-8.
Sydney Ginaitt and Haydon Ahlers registered a kill to lead 15-12 before Mount Olive rattled off seven straight points on miscues by the Hawks to take the lead 19-15. Kolleen Priest ended the offensive stall with a kill. Priest added a kill before UMO took the set 25-19.
Chowan benefitted from the early miscues by the Trojans to lead 9-5 as Anixa Rosa-Martinez posted a kill and Sydney Ginaitt notched a service ace. Both teams traded rallies but the Trojans finished off the set 25-22.
Knotted up at 7-all in the third set, Haydon Ahlers registered a kill to spark a rally for the Hawks. Alexa Woolson added a service ace and Kolleen Priest notched a kill to put the Hawks up 11-7. Service aces by Sydney Ginaitt and Diana Rodriguez kept the Hawks in front 21-17. Chloe Putnam tallied a pair of kills before Nia Baskin and Anixa Rosa-Martinez finished off the set with a kill for the 25-21 victory.
Chloe Putnam and Anixa Rosa-Martinez notched a kill each to put the Hawks on the board in the fourth set. The Trojans would take control of the set with an 11-2 run as Kolleen Priest notched the lone kill in the run. Haydon Ahlers added a kill before the end of the set.
